Types of batteries in electric bikes

The most common batteries in electric bikes are:

  1. Lithium-ion batteries (Li-ion) – the most popular and technologically advanced. They are characterized by high capacity, low weight and long life, usually 500-1000 charging cycles. These lithium-ion batteries are extremely efficient and lightweight.

  2. Lithium-polymer batteries (Li-Po) – lightweight and efficient, but more sensitive to mechanical damage and temperature conditions. Remember that the proper battery temperature affects its lifespan.

  3. Gel batteries – an older technology, less commonly used in modern bikes. They are heavier and have a shorter lifespan, but are more resistant to deep discharge.

Average battery life on a single charge

The amount of time an electric bike can be used depends on its capacity, which is measured in watt-hours (Wh). The typical range of an electric bike is between 40 and 150 kilometers on a single charge. Factors that affect battery life include:

  • Battery capacity – more capacity means longer runtime, but also more weight. It is worth considering battery performance in the context of planned routes.

  • Assist mode – using high assist modes significantly shortens the range of an electric bike.

  • Terrain conditions – driving on flat terrain requires less energy than climbing hills.

  • Weight of the rider and load – a heavier load leads to faster battery discharge.

How to care for your battery to extend its life?

  1. Charging in the right conditions Lithium-ion batteries are best charged at room temperature (around 20°C). Avoid charging in very low or high temperatures as this can damage the cells.

  2. Avoid Full Battery Discharge Regularly discharging your battery below 20% capacity can shorten its life. It is best to keep the charge level between 20-80%.

  3. Store the battery properly If the electric bike battery will not be used for a long time, charge it to about 50-70% and store it in a dry, moderate temperature place.

  4. Use a dedicated charger Using non-original accessories may lead to irreversible damage to the battery and affect its performance.

Electric Bike Battery Life – How Many Charging Cycles Will It Last?

Most lithium-ion batteries last between 500 and 1,000 full charge cycles. This means that with everyday use of an electric bike, the battery should last for 2-5 years without any problems. After that, the battery capacity will gradually decrease, which will reduce the range of the electric bike.

How do you know if your battery is dying?

  • Shorter operating time on a single charge.

  • Longer time required to fully charge.

  • Faster battery heating while charging or driving.

What factors shorten battery life?

  1. Extreme temperatures – both very high and low temperatures have a negative impact on the condition of the cells.

  2. Frequent full discharges and overcharges – avoid situations where the battery is completely discharged or left connected to the charger for many hours after reaching 100%.

  3. Faulty battery – lack of regular maintenance can lead to technical problems.

How to optimize battery use?

  • Choose the right assist mode Use lower assist modes, especially on flat sections, to increase range.

  • Plan your route in advance Avoid steep climbs if your battery is low. This will reduce the risk of a sudden power outage.

  • Control your bike's load Minimize extra load to avoid putting unnecessary strain on the electric drive.
